The Effect Objective Lenses are calculated for distored imaging thus enabeling certain optical effects, including light fading, all centered to the image . These objective lenses are often used in combination with various effect accessories. Thus you will widen the scope of design potentials. (English)

These projection lenses ara available in focal lenghts from f=85mm to f= 3000 mm. These lenses have a softer resolution tan the objective lenses, and are intended for specific lens applications. (English)
